Mothers Day just a few days away.....some info here.....
By 1914, the day was made official when US President Woodrow Wilson signed a measure declaring Mother's Day to be celebrated on the second Sunday in the month of May.
Anna Jarvis of Philadelphia, whose mother had organized women's groups to promote friendship and health, originated Mother's Day.
May Day, also celebrated close to mothers day, called Workers' Day or International Workers' Day, is the day that commemorates the struggles and gains made by workers and the labour movement.
